How much do presidential library j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 13, 2026, the average hourly pay for presidential library in Texas is $22.49,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$13.11 and $26.43 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are the typical daily responsibilities for a presidential library professional?

Professionals at a Presidential Library often divide their time between cataloging and preserving historical documents, curating exhibits, responding to research inquiries, and managing educational outreach programs. They may also assist with public tours, collaborate with historians or educators, and organize special events related to presidential history. The work environment is collaborative, often requiring teamwork with archivists, librarians, curators, and administrative staff. This role offers continuous learning opportunities and meaningful public engagement, making it both challenging and rewarding for those passionate about history and service.

What is a presidential library?

A Presidential Library job involves working in an institution dedicated to preserving and providing access to records, artifacts, and exhibits related to a U.S. president's administration. Roles vary and may include archival work, museum curation, research assistance, education, and public engagement. Employees help maintain historical documents, assist researchers, and develop programs that educate the public about the president’s legacy. These libraries are part of the National Archives or privately operated institutions that serve as both research centers and museums.

Location Highlights
College Station offers access to both university-centered amenities and outdoor recreation. Texas A&M University anchors the city, and Kyle Field and the George H.W. Bush Presidential Library and Museum are both located within College Station. Lick Creek Park features miles of trails and wooded habitat within the city, and Lake Bryan is about 20 minutes away for boating, fishing, and waterfront time. The area sits about 100 miles from Houston and about 90 miles from Austin, which supports weekend trips to major metro attractions while maintaining a more suburban pace.
